Old Forest, Lansing, MI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Old Forest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Old Forest Studio Apartments | $1,133 | $625 | $1,445 |
| Old Forest 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,267 | $595 | $2,395 |
| Old Forest 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,683 | $750 | $4,250 |
| Old Forest 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,195 | $1,400 | $3,695 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Old Forest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Old Forest?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Old Forest is at Abigail Senior listed at $479.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Old Forest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Old Forest is $1,265.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Old Forest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Old Forest is a 2,800 square feet unit starting from $955 at Lansing Tower Apartments.
What is the average size for Old Forest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Old Forest is currently at 657 sq ft.
